India and Pakistan

The goal of India and Pakistan: The History Behind the Headlines, a day-long program for Maine teachers that took place on December 4, 2008, in Brunswick, Maine, was to provide an introduction to the complex web of politics, culture, and religion that has made South Asia both a volatile area and an emerging power. Rachel Sturman, Assistant Professor of History and Asian Studies at Bowdoin College, was the featured scholar. The recording is offered here in two parts: an overview from the beginning of the day and a question-and-answer session from the end.
